Panerai Luminor Marina
Probably one of the coolest watches in the Luminor collection is the Panerai Luminor Marina, which can be found with a black dial, a white dial and made of steel, ceramic, rose gold or titanium. You can also get your hands on a ‘lefty’ Luminor Marina, which is pretty cool to see. The Luminor Marina is one of the most expensive versions of the Luminor in the Panerai catalog, starting at roughly €4.000 for a pre-owned piece.
Pricing of the Luminor Marina
When you’re in the market for a Panerai Luminor Marina, make sure to bring some money to the table. The cheapest version of the Marina bears reference number PAM 00104, which sells for roughly €4.500 with the black dial, luminous coated hands and indices with a date function. The lefty PAM00115 sells for a bit more at €5.200.
Both of these watches can be found with a rubber strap, leather strap or even a stainless-steel bracelet, which is a bit more expensive at €5.500. Since Panerai also produces the Luminor Marina in titanium or ceramic, these pieces tend to sell for €10.000 or more, depending on the state of the watch. The rose gold version is the most expensive at €19.000 or more.
